Title:
SUPPORTING DEVICE FOR ELECTRIC HEATING ELECTRODE

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To eliminate human labor and perform re-grasping of an electrode by remote handling by feeding a current to the electrode through a main gripper, and holding the electrode with an aux. gripper supported by a stopper at the time of re-grasping.
CONSTITUTION: An arc heating device 5 includes elevation drive machines 20a, 20b, and therewith arc discharge takes place between a base metal 4 and electrodes 6a, 6b which are elevated or lowered by the machines so that the temp. of a molten stag 2 is raised for accelerating its melting and preventing solidification. When the electrode 6a wears through the service in an electrode supporting device 10a and a main gripper 13a attains its down-position, addition to the electrode 6a is conducted according to necessity by an electrode adding device, and the electrode 6a is grasped by an aux. gripper 31a while grasping by the main gripper 13a is released. The dead weight of the electrode 6a is supported by a stopper 41a through the aux. gripper 31a. and the main gripper 13a is raised by the driving machine 20a to generate an elevation till the rise end position situated below from the aux. gripper 31a.
